Day 4 in dirt:

New vent fan is working well:
68-80F 22% RH
No nutes yet. - Just PHd water.
CFLs are 5" away from leaves.

The plan is to leave them under the CFLs till Wed. Once they are 1 wk old I will transplant to 8" pots, wait 2 days then switch to 400 HPS on the 18/6 schedule.

Mallory and WB1 and 2 are doing well . WB3 is dead i think. Still lying on its cotys

I only need 15-17 clones every 8 weeks so 2-3 moms is more than enough. If I just go ahead and flower these and makes clones into moms for a SOG next round then 3 full plants will be all that my tent will handle anyway.

4-6 weeks until they are sexually mature.

nice, dude. I see healthy plants. Heat can be a pain in the ass but it has to go somewhere. I played around with my ventilation setup for weeks before it was right. 20% RH is kinda low for veg - you want 50-60 or higher. Still, not as big a problem as too high humidity in flower. I can tell you from personal experience that mold SUCKS. Try to keep it under 40 during flower.
